Mechanical Shutdown Planner      

Work Location: Chichester Hub – Christmas Creek; Fortescue’s Christmas Creek mine is located on the traditional lands of the Nyiyaparli people.

Roster: 8D6R ex Perth

Reporting to the OPF Senior Planner, the Weekly Mechanical Planner will be responsible for developing and managing mechanical maintenance plans and schedules, liaising with Mechanical Supervisors and internal/external stakeholders to ensure that labour capacity and execution team loading is in line with available resources for at FMG Christmas Creek Iron Ore Operation.

Key accountabilities will include:

  • Communication of plans to both maintenance and operational personnel
  • Review and seek information from internal and external customers to ensure all plans are relevant.
  • Prepare work schedules for areas of responsibility and assign and communicate priorities.
  • Liaise with peers (from a variety of disciplines) to provide assistance during project work.
  • Develop long term maintenance plans for Mechanical assets.
  • Creating and managing systems data for Mechanical assets and department
  • Working with the team members to continually improve Planning/Scheduling to assist with shutdown management processes.

 Qualifications and skills required:

  • Proven experience in Fixed Plant Maintenance planning
  • Working experience with Maintenance Management Systems – experience with SAP and Projects within the last 2 years is highly regarded.
  • Demonstrated use of MS Excel, Outlook, and Project
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ills and the ability to present plans and ideas in a clear and concise manner.  
  • Work within a team environment including liaising with Planners, Engineering and Operations to ensure work orders are reviewed and planned.
  • Ability to prioritise and work under pressure in a rapidly changing environment.
  • Highly developed analytical skills with the ability to solve practical problems.
  • Current WA Drivers Licence
